2. Shashank Singh

Shashank Singh proved a godsend for the Punjab Kings throughout the IPL 2024 season. Shashank was bought for only INR 30 lakh after a dispute over a false purchase and went on to hit 354 runs for the Kings, with a tremendous strike rate of 164 in 14 matches. The 33-year-old player has also received his hardwork reward in return.

He was one of two players retained by Punjab ahead of the IPL 2025 big auction for a whopping INR 5.5 crore. He scored two half-centuries this season. While Punjab ended second to last, Shashank stood out with his steady efforts. Overall, his narrative teaches everyone to grasp opportunities, regardless of how they arise in one's life.
